Stay away from Co-Counsel - Bad Product

If your firm is considering Co-Counsel, let me be the one to de-influence you. The product is terrible, the model it calls on is watered down, and the response times are extremely slow. This is nowhere near as capable as directly accessing ChatGPT.

I get it, we need a HIPAA compliant model, but this thing is HOT GARBAGE.

If you have any decision making power at your firm, demo LexisNexis. Maybe Protege is better?

To put this rage post into context, I fed it a two page billing record document that was fully OCR'd and asked it to total the different columns (Adjustments, amount, paid, balance).

It took 5 minutes and then returned completely incorrect numbers.

I screenshotted only the numbers and provided to ChatGPT with the same prompt and got a much better result.

I think they are token throttling and on a very cheap model.
